Though 1 session may be helpful for a number of people, most therapists will inform you to begin hypnosis therapy with 4 to five periods. After that period, you are able to discuss the quantity of additional classes are necessary. You may as well take a look at no matter whether any maintenance classes are essential as well.

People with Serious psychological disease, schizophrenia together with other forms of psychosis aren't very good candidates for hypnosis, Dr. Lang reported, partly because they are likely not to be hypnotizable, and also because the therapy may be emotionally hard for people with these problems.

As pointed out before, hypnotherapy isn’t a method of procedure in and of itself, and investigate on its success is limited. Having said that, some reports counsel that it might be beneficial for sure situations. Stress: An individual hypnotherapy session brought about reduced pressure-linked indicators in persons suffering from Long-term tension.9 Anxiety: Hypnosis has long been shown to reduce panic much better than no therapy whatsoever, especially when it’s utilised with other sorts of therapy.10 Depression: Hypnotherapy may be Similarly as helpful as CBT for treating moderate-to-reasonable depression.eleven Addiction: Intense therapy working with twenty each day periods combined with hypnosis is prosperous in managing material abuse Conditions.

Hypnosis investigation usually takes place in laboratory disorders and typically compares success involving ‘highs’ and ‘lows’; To paraphrase, those people who are remarkably hypnotisable and those who are not. It has been revealed that hypnotisability is really a genetic trait and follows a Gaussian or bell-formed distribution, so most investigate into hypnotic responding concentrates on 10% of your populace.
